SAD…. Family lost 5 children to Katsina bomb explosion

Five children of the same parent have been confirmed dead in a bomb explosion that occurred in Malumfashi Local Government Area of Katsina state, the state Police Command has said.

A statement issued by the command Public Relations Officer, SP Gambo Isah and obtained by Solacebase said the incident occurred around 11.30 am on Saturday.

“About 11:30hrs, DPO Malumfashi reported that a loud sound was heard inside the farm of one Alhaji Hussaini Mai Kwai. On receipt of the information, the DPO led Operation Puff Adder to the scene where there was a suspected case of a Bomb explosion which killed five young children of one person, by name Alhaji Adamu of Yammawa village, Malumfashi LGA of Katsina state.”

It said the explosion also injured six (6) other children who were sitting under the tree inside the farm and the children were said to be there to cut grasses for animals’ feed.

The statement said the injured children have been evacuated to Malumfashi General Hospital for treatment. According to the statement, investigation is ongoing as detectives from EOD and CID are presently conducting their probe
